Abstract
The utility model discloses an armrest convenient to installation, which comprises a body, the body up end sets up to plane or cambered surface, and body bottom sets up to a groove, and the body rear end is equipped with the axial region of fixing on handle support, the body front end is equipped with down the turn of bilge, and the body both sides of lower turn of bilge rear side are equipped with the clamping part, and the clamping part inboard is equipped with bellied card strip. Compared with the prior art, the utility model the advantage be: the utility model discloses a handrail installation of being convenient for, and dismantle conveniently, it is convenient to change, uses comfortablely, and furthest has satisfied people's user demand.
Description
Technical field
This utility model relates to chair accessory, particularly relates to a kind of armrest being easily installed.
Background technology
Traditional seat is generally adopted lock screw or the mode fused, handrail is fixed on the metal rack of seat both sides, these structures cause the inconvenience of production and processing, installation, also having one is install integrated handrail in seat bottom bracket both sides, this handrail volume is big, after damage, it is necessary to integral replacing, and it is difficult to buy this overall handrail.
Utility model content
This utility model is to solve above-mentioned deficiency, it is provided that a kind of armrest being easily installed.
Above-mentioned purpose of the present utility model is realized by following technical scheme: a kind of armrest being easily installed, it is characterized in that: include body, described body upper surface is set to plane or cambered surface, body bottom portion is set to bar groove, body rear end is provided with the axle portion being fixed on armrest support, described body front end is provided with downward bent part, and the body both sides on rear side of downward bent part are provided with clamping part, is provided with the card article of projection inside clamping part.
It is provided with keeping the support chip of handrail level inside described bar groove.
This utility model advantage compared with prior art is: handrail of the present utility model is easily installed, and convenient disassembly, and it is convenient to change, and uses comfortable, meets the user demand of people to greatest extent.

Detailed description of the invention
Below in conjunction with accompanying drawing, this utility model is described in further detail.
As shown in Figures 1 to 4, a kind of armrest being easily installed, including body 1, described body 1 upper surface is set to plane or cambered surface, being set to bar groove 2 bottom body 1, body 1 rear end is provided with the axle portion 3 being fixed on armrest support 8, and described body 1 front end is provided with downward bent part 4, body both sides on rear side of downward bent part 4 are provided with clamping part 5, are provided with the card article 6 of projection inside clamping part 5.
As it is shown on figure 3, the internal support chip 7 being provided with keeping handrail level of described bar groove 2.
